Civic Center (Brown County Fairgrounds)
Located on West 7th Street, the Fairgrounds are fronted by a wall constructed of native Kansas limestone. The main building is also constructed of Kansas limestone and has a large exhibit hall for showing animals at fairs as well a two wings where the show animals are kept. Constructed by the WPA in 1937 it is still in excellent condition. Many out of state visitors are amazed that a town the size of Horton could have such a large “Outstanding Fair Building.”
